Template Ecosystem Components
Overview
Qelos provides a rich set of pre-designed components that you can use in your templates. These components are designed to be used as native HTML tags in kebab-case format and must have closing tags.
All components are globally registered and can be used directly in your templates without importing them.

Using Components
All components must be used with kebab-case naming and must have closing tags. For example:
html
<form-input label="Name" v-model="name"></form-input>
<save-button @click="saveData"></save-button>
<content-box title="User Information">Content goes here</content-box>
Directives
In addition to components, the following directives are available:
v-loading
- Adds loading state to an element
Example usage:
html
<div v-loading="isLoading">Content that will show loading state</div>
